Frequently Asked Questions about 2 Bedroom Green Avenue Area Apartments

What is the Cheapest apartment in Green Avenue Area with 2 Bedroom?

Currently the most affordable 2 Bedroom in Green Avenue Area is at The Assembly Apartments listed at $1,106.

How much is the average rent for a 2 Bedroom Green Avenue Area Apartment?

The average rent for a 2 Bedroom Apartment in Green Avenue Area is $2,015.

What is the largest available 2 Bedroom Green Avenue Area Apartment for rent?

Today's apartment with the most square footage in Green Avenue Area is a 2,156 square feet unit starting from $2,260 at The Lofts of Greenville.

What is the average size for Green Avenue Area 2 Bedroom Apartments for rent?

The average size for a 2 Bedroom rental in Green Avenue Area is currently 919 sq ft.
